Designing Custom Ethernet Magnetics for PCB Applications

Ethernet magnetics (integrated transformers + common-mode chokes) are critical for signal integrity and EMI suppression in high-speed networking hardware. Custom designs enable optimized performance for specific PCB layouts, protocols (e.g., 10/100/1000BASE-T), and environmental conditions.

Key Considerations:

  1. Impedance Matching: Ensure transformer turns ratio and inductance align with PHY chip requirements (e.g., 1:1 or 1:2.5 for 10/100/1000Mbps).

  2. Isolation: Meet IEEE 802.3 standards for galvanic isolation (≥1500Vrms).

  3. EMI Mitigation: Optimize common-mode rejection (CMR) via choke design and shielding.

  4. Footprint: Select SMT or through-hole packages compatible with PCB space constraints.

Design Steps:

  • Simulate insertion loss, return loss, and bandwidth using EM tools.

  • Validate prototypes with TDR/TDT measurements and EMI scans.

  • Partner with magnetics vendors for custom winding techniques and material selection (e.g., ferrite cores).

Conclusion:
Tailored Ethernet magnetics enhance reliability, reduce noise, and ensure compliance with industry standards, making them essential for robust PCB-based network interfaces.
